THE season is still embryonic, but Forest Green defender is optmistic his side can end their four-game losing streak and start to climb up the League Two table, starting at basement boys Port Vale on Saturday.

Vale will be boosted by former Leesd midfielder Michael Tonge, who returns from a three game ban and is likely to replace Harry Middleton in central midfield.

Vale’s star man is David Worrall. The 27-year-old versatile midfielder has hit the ground running since signing on a free from Millwall last month.

That said, Vale are on an awful run. They have lost their last six league games and haven’t scored for nine hours in all competitions.  

There has inevitably been speculation about the future of manager Michael Brown, but it looks as though he will still be on charge on Saturday.
